Candace "Candy" Sexton Obituary
Candace “Candy” Lynn Sexton beloved wife, mother, and grandmother, of Wellston, Michiganm passed away on Tuesday May 11, 2021, at Munson Healthcare Manistee Hospital in Manistee, Michigan.Candy was born on March 8, 1958, in Neubrucke, Germany... Read Candace "Candy" Sexton's Obituary
